Empty Error message box on clicking of apply button

31 views
Skip to first unread message

06v...@gmail.com

unread,
Jun 19, 2013, 2:04:02 AM6/19/13
to jenkins...@googlegroups.com
Hi,
I Just started using Jenkins version 1.157 on windows 2003 server. I am configuring my projects for the build. But i am seeing very frequenntly Empty Error message Box popup every time when I click on "Apply Button" on Job configure page or system configuration page. After modifying the parameters in job configure/system configuration page, when I click Apply button i get Empty error message and it opens new browser. But when i click Save button it seems to be fine. Since i am going live for our project build, i cannot get these kind of error messages. What could be the issue. I have attached the error message. Is this version is not stable? what is the stable release for jenkins to avoid these erros?
 
Thanks in advance
virg
 
WARNING: Untrapped servlet exception
winstone.ClientSocketException: Failed to write to client
 at winstone.ClientOutputStream.write(ClientOutputStream.java:41)
 at winstone.WinstoneOutputStream.commit(WinstoneOutputStream.java:182)
 at winstone.WinstoneOutputStream.flush(WinstoneOutputStream.java:218)
 at winstone.WinstoneOutputStream.close(WinstoneOutputStream.java:228)
 at java.util.zip.DeflaterOutputStream.close(Unknown Source)
 at org.kohsuke.stapler.compression.FilterServletOutputStream.close(FilterServletOutputStream.java:36)
 at java.io.FilterOutputStream.close(Unknown Source)
 at sun.nio.cs.StreamEncoder.implClose(Unknown Source)
 at sun.nio.cs.StreamEncoder.close(Unknown Source)
 at java.io.OutputStreamWriter.close(Unknown Source)
 at java.io.BufferedWriter.close(Unknown Source)
 at org.dom4j.io.XMLWriter.close(XMLWriter.java:286)
 at org.kohsuke.stapler.jelly.HTMLWriterOutput.close(HTMLWriterOutput.java:70)
 at org.kohsuke.stapler.jelly.DefaultScriptInvoker.invokeScript(DefaultScriptInvoker.java:56)
 at org.kohsuke.stapler.jelly.JellyFacet$1.dispatch(JellyFacet.java:95)
 at org.kohsuke.stapler.Stapler.tryInvoke(Stapler.java:677)
 at org.kohsuke.stapler.Stapler.invoke(Stapler.java:770)
 at org.kohsuke.stapler.Stapler.invoke(Stapler.java:583)
 at org.kohsuke.stapler.Stapler.service(Stapler.java:214)
 at javax.servlet.http.HttpServlet.service(HttpServlet.java:45)
 at winstone.ServletConfiguration.execute(ServletConfiguration.java:248)
 at winstone.RequestDispatcher.forward(RequestDispatcher.java:333)
 at winstone.RequestDispatcher.doFilter(RequestDispatcher.java:376)
 at hudson.util.PluginServletFilter$1.doFilter(PluginServletFilter.java:95)
 at hudson.plugins.greenballs.GreenBallFilter.doFilter(GreenBallFilter.java:58)
 at hudson.util.PluginServletFilter$1.doFilter(PluginServletFilter.java:98)
 at hudson.util.PluginServletFilter.doFilter(PluginServletFilter.java:87)
 at winstone.FilterConfiguration.execute(FilterConfiguration.java:194)
 at winstone.RequestDispatcher.doFilter(RequestDispatcher.java:366)
 at hudson.security.csrf.CrumbFilter.doFilter(CrumbFilter.java:48)
 at winstone.FilterConfiguration.execute(FilterConfiguration.java:194)
 at winstone.RequestDispatcher.doFilter(RequestDispatcher.java:366)
 at hudson.security.ChainedServletFilter$1.doFilter(ChainedServletFilter.java:84)
 at hudson.security.ChainedServletFilter.doFilter(ChainedServletFilter.java:76)
 at hudson.security.HudsonFilter.doFilter(HudsonFilter.java:164)
 at winstone.FilterConfiguration.execute(FilterConfiguration.java:194)
 at winstone.RequestDispatcher.doFilter(RequestDispatcher.java:366)
 at org.kohsuke.stapler.compression.CompressionFilter.doFilter(CompressionFilter.java:50)
 at winstone.FilterConfiguration.execute(FilterConfiguration.java:194)
 at winstone.RequestDispatcher.doFilter(RequestDispatcher.java:366)
 at hudson.util.CharacterEncodingFilter.doFilter(CharacterEncodingFilter.java:81)
 at winstone.FilterConfiguration.execute(FilterConfiguration.java:194)
 at winstone.RequestDispatcher.doFilter(RequestDispatcher.java:366)
 at winstone.RequestDispatcher.forward(RequestDispatcher.java:331)
 at winstone.RequestHandlerThread.processRequest(RequestHandlerThread.java:227)
 at winstone.RequestHandlerThread.run(RequestHandlerThread.java:150)
 at java.util.concurrent.Executors$RunnableAdapter.call(Unknown Source)
 at java.util.concurrent.FutureTask$Sync.innerRun(Unknown Source)
 at java.util.concurrent.FutureTask.run(Unknown Source)
 at winstone.BoundedExecutorService$1.run(BoundedExecutorService.java:77)
 at java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source)
 at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
 at java.lang.Thread.run(Unknown Source)
Caused by: java.net.SocketException: Connection reset by peer: socket write error
 at java.net.SocketOutputStream.socketWrite0(Native Method)
 at java.net.SocketOutputStream.socketWrite(Unknown Source)
 at java.net.SocketOutputStream.write(Unknown Source)
 at winstone.ClientOutputStream.write(ClientOutputStream.java:39)
 ... 52 more
Jun 19, 2013 6:12:52 AM hudson.model.Run execute
INFO: RJ12_Renamelabel #1 main build action completed: SUCCESS
Jun 19, 2013 4:58:34 AM org.kohsuke.stapler.compression.CompressionFilter reportException
WARNING: Untrapped servlet exception
winstone.ClientSocketException: Failed to write to client
 at winstone.ClientOutputStream.write(ClientOutputStream.java:41)
 at java.io.BufferedOutputStream.flushBuffer(Unknown Source)
 at java.io.BufferedOutputStream.flush(Unknown Source)
 at winstone.WinstoneOutputStream.commit(WinstoneOutputStream.java:165)
 at winstone.WinstoneOutputStream.commit(WinstoneOutputStream.java:122)
 at winstone.WinstoneOutputStream.write(WinstoneOutputStream.java:111)
 at org.kohsuke.stapler.Stapler.serveStaticResource(Stapler.java:519)
 at org.kohsuke.stapler.Stapler.serveStaticResource(Stapler.java:347)
 at org.kohsuke.stapler.Stapler.serveStaticResource(Stapler.java:361)
 at org.kohsuke.stapler.ResponseImpl.serveFile(ResponseImpl.java:194)
 at org.kohsuke.stapler.framework.adjunct.AdjunctManager.doDynamic(AdjunctManager.java:178)
 at sun.reflect.GeneratedMethodAccessor226.invoke(Unknown Source)
 at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
 at java.lang.reflect.Method.invoke(Unknown Source)
 at org.kohsuke.stapler.Function$InstanceFunction.invoke(Function.java:288)
 at org.kohsuke.stapler.Function.bindAndInvoke(Function.java:151)
 at org.kohsuke.stapler.Function.bindAndInvokeAndServeResponse(Function.java:90)
 at org.kohsuke.stapler.MetaClass$11.dispatch(MetaClass.java:363)
 at org.kohsuke.stapler.Stapler.tryInvoke(Stapler.java:677)
 at org.kohsuke.stapler.Stapler.invoke(Stapler.java:770)
 at org.kohsuke.stapler.MetaClass$6.doDispatch(MetaClass.java:241)
 at org.kohsuke.stapler.NameBasedDispatcher.dispatch(NameBasedDispatcher.java:53)
 at org.kohsuke.stapler.Stapler.tryInvoke(Stapler.java:677)
 at org.kohsuke.stapler.Stapler.invoke(Stapler.java:770)
 at org.kohsuke.stapler.Stapler.invoke(Stapler.java:583)
 at org.kohsuke.stapler.Stapler.service(Stapler.java:214)
 at javax.servlet.http.HttpServlet.service(HttpServlet.java:45)
 at winstone.ServletConfiguration.execute(ServletConfiguration.java:248)
 at winstone.RequestDispatcher.forward(RequestDispatcher.java:333)
 at winstone.RequestDispatcher.doFilter(RequestDispatcher.java:376)
 at hudson.util.PluginServletFilter$1.doFilter(PluginServletFilter.java:95)
 at hudson.plugins.greenballs.GreenBallFilter.doFilter(GreenBallFilter.java:58)
 at hudson.util.PluginServletFilter$1.doFilter(PluginServletFilter.java:98)
 at hudson.util.PluginServletFilter.doFilter(PluginServletFilter.java:87)
 at winstone.FilterConfiguration.execute(FilterConfiguration.java:194)
 at winstone.RequestDispatcher.doFilter(RequestDispatcher.java:366)
 at hudson.security.csrf.CrumbFilter.doFilter(CrumbFilter.java:48)
 at winstone.FilterConfiguration.execute(FilterConfiguration.java:194)
 at winstone.RequestDispatcher.doFilter(RequestDispatcher.java:366)
 at hudson.security.ChainedServletFilter$1.doFilter(ChainedServletFilter.java:84)
 at hudson.security.ChainedServletFilter.doFilter(ChainedServletFilter.java:76)
 at hudson.security.HudsonFilter.doFilter(HudsonFilter.java:164)
 at winstone.FilterConfiguration.execute(FilterConfiguration.java:194)
 at winstone.RequestDispatcher.doFilter(RequestDispatcher.java:366)
 at org.kohsuke.stapler.compression.CompressionFilter.doFilter(CompressionFilter.java:50)
 at winstone.FilterConfiguration.execute(FilterConfiguration.java:194)
 at winstone.RequestDispatcher.doFilter(RequestDispatcher.java:366)
 at hudson.util.CharacterEncodingFilter.doFilter(CharacterEncodingFilter.java:81)
 at winstone.FilterConfiguration.execute(FilterConfiguration.java:194)
 at winstone.RequestDispatcher.doFilter(RequestDispatcher.java:366)
 at winstone.RequestDispatcher.forward(RequestDispatcher.java:331)
 at winstone.RequestHandlerThread.processRequest(RequestHandlerThread.java:227)
 at winstone.RequestHandlerThread.run(RequestHandlerThread.java:150)
 at java.util.concurrent.Executors$RunnableAdapter.call(Unknown Source)
 at java.util.concurrent.FutureTask$Sync.innerRun(Unknown Source)
 at java.util.concurrent.FutureTask.run(Unknown Source)
 at winstone.BoundedExecutorService$1.run(BoundedExecutorService.java:77)
 at java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source)
 at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
 at java.lang.Thread.run(Unknown Source)
Caused by: java.net.SocketException: Connection reset by peer: socket write error
 at java.net.SocketOutputStream.socketWrite0(Native Method)
 at java.net.SocketOutputStream.socketWrite(Unknown Source)
 at java.net.SocketOutputStream.write(Unknown Source)
 at winstone.ClientOutputStream.write(ClientOutputStream.java:39)
 ... 59 more
 
 

Jerry

unread,
Jun 19, 2013, 9:11:52 AM6/19/13
to jenkins...@googlegroups.com
Are you editing the name of the job and then clicking "Apply"? I've found I get errors that way, presumably because changing the name (A) requires confirmation and (B) changes the URL and thus leaves you on a non-existent page if you just "Apply".

Jenkins should handle this better, but if this is the case for you at least you have a workaround: don't hit "Apply" when you change the job name.

ogondza

unread,
Jun 19, 2013, 9:21:27 AM6/19/13
to jenkins...@googlegroups.com, Jerry
Thank you for reporting this. It's
https://issues.jenkins-ci.org/browse/JENKINS-17401

--
oliver

06v...@gmail.com

unread,
Jun 20, 2013, 5:13:24 AM6/20/13
to jenkins...@googlegroups.com
I am neither modifying job name nor renaming the job. I am modifying some of the parameters with in the job. Then I get this message, This error message is very consistent. Is it problem in this Jenkins version i am using 1.157. 

Thanks
Virg
Reply all
Reply to author
Forward
0 new messages